About Solapur Science Centre
At a distance of 11 km from Solapur Railway Station, the Solapur Science Centre is an educational and cultural center in Solapur, Maharashtra, India. It is one of the prominent science centers to visit in Solapur and the third-largest science center in Maharashtra. Situated within Solapur city limits, the Science Centre is easily accessible from key areas such as Solapur Railway Station, Siddheshwar Peth, Hotgi Road, and Akkalkot Road. Its location within an educational and residential zone makes it particularly convenient for local schools and colleges
It is a good place for children and students who have a special interest in science. There are many galleries to showcase scientific principles and learn about stars, space, the moon, Newton’s law, and astrology.
History of Solapur Science Centre
The museum, an autonomous society, is a collaborative effort between the Rajiv Gandhi Science and Technology Commission, Government of Maharashtra, and the National Council of Science Museums, Government of India. It was established on February 14, 2010, with the aim of promoting scientific knowledge, skills, and awareness across all facets of life. It holds the distinction of being Maharashtra’s third-largest science center.
Role in Student Development
Beyond casual visits, the Solapur Science Centre plays a supportive role in career awareness and STEM motivation. Students preparing for engineering, medical, and science-based competitive exams often visit to strengthen conceptual understanding. The center also occasionally hosts science fairs, exhibitions, workshops, and model competitions, giving local students a platform to showcase innovation and applied learning.
Community Outreach and Educational Importance
In a district known more for textile mills, agriculture, and religious landmarks than science institutions, the Science Centre holds special importance. It acts as a regional knowledge hub, particularly for students from rural talukas such as Akkalkot, Barshi, Mohol, and Pandharpur, who may have limited access to interactive science infrastructure. The center thus contributes meaningfully to educational equity in the Solapur region.
Science Park and Outdoor Learning Spaces
One of the distinctive features of the Solapur Science Centre is its outdoor science park, where large-scale models demonstrate principles of mechanics, balance, acoustics, and simple machines. Set in an open-air environment, these installations are especially popular with younger children, who learn through physical interaction.
Exploring the Exhibits
The museum displays a myriad of exhibits, from engaging videos to science-related games. Upon entry, visitors are greeted by a colossal inflatable globe, illustrating the divisions of continents and oceans while offering intriguing insights into the Earth’s surface. A highlight of the museum is the fun science gallery, replete with captivating science applications. Moreover, a textile gallery is a must-visit section where the quiz section is organized and played by 4 players. Notably, outside the premises, an open aeroplane engine display garners attention with its meticulously showcased components.
Immersive Experiences
Solapur Science Centre creates an immersive experience designed to captivate and educate alike. The Taramandal Show provides visitors with a celestial journey like no other. When a star projector projects stars within a dome, it provides a wonderful visual spectacle. Additionally, a meticulously curated garden hosts various physics experiments, along with a charming dinosaur park. The 3D theater offers captivating shows, ensuring a memorable visit for all.
Plan Your Visit
Solapur Science Centre welcomes visitors from 10 AM to 5:30 PM, barring Mondays.
Good place to spend 2 hrs of your time.
Charges
3D Short Film Show: Rs 10
General Entry Ticket 1SSC: Rs 30
Taramandal: Rs 30

Maps and Location of Solapur Science Centre
Address: Pune – Solapur Highway, Hiraj Road, NH, Kegaon, Maharashtra 413255
The Solapur science centre is located approximately 10 km from the city of Solapur on the Pune-Solapur Highway (NH 9).
